Abstract
The fatty acid composition was determined for 62 isolated of Yersinia enter ocolitica using gas chromatography. Many interspecies differences were dete cted in whole cell fatty acid composition. Biochemical differences between the pathogenic biovar 4 and non-pathogenic biovar 1A were observed in the f atty acid pattern of the strains. Gas chromatography of the extracted lipop olysaccharides revealed that the major differences in the whole cell fatty acid patterns were a result of different fatty acid composition in lipid A. Therefore the whole cell fatty acid patterns and the fatty acid profiles o f the lipopolysaccharides could be of value for the epidemiological charact erisation of Yersinia enterocolitica strains.
